First Look: BBC’s Lord of the Flies Series Premieres February 8
The BBC’s Lord of the Flies reimagines William Golding’s classic 1954 novel with a fresh, visceral lens. Written by Jack Thorne, known for Adolescence and His Dark Materials, the series explores the psychological unraveling of a group of boys stranded on a remote island.
Filmed on location in Malaysia, the series features a largely debut cast:
- Winston Sawyers as Ralph
- Lox Pratt as Jack
- David McKenna as Piggy
- Ike Talbut as Simon
- Thomas Connor as Roger
- Noah and Cassius Flemming as Sam and Eric
- Cornelius Brandreth as Maurice
- Tom Page-Turner as Bill

The trailer teases a brutal descent into chaos, tribalism, and survival, with striking visuals and a haunting score.
